Bloomberg relaunches corporate actions platform

As a major player exits the corporate actions data vendor arena, Bloomberg is continuing to enhance its data offering while the market braces for a shake-up.

Capital markets firms routinely weigh their nice-to-have capabilities against their need-to-have platforms. In such a heavily regulated environment, the need-to-haves often tip the scales.

While terms like “innovative” and “cutting-edge” tend to get reserved for front-office technologies and datasets, some vendors have attempted to give facelifts to the back office, where more esoteric functions like accounting, record maintenance, and reference data are managed.
